    i watched this game on local FoxSportsNet in LA.

    the sideline reporter relayed this strategy from Dunleavy for the 2nd half.

    "..double up on Yao, double up on Francis. deny them the shots.

    i am willing to let the others beat have the shots. if these 3rd, 4th and 5th options beat us, so be it. ..."


    that's how it played out, Cat and MO got hot in 2nd half. Rox win

    The 3rd quarter was a horrible quarter for us, and i think some of it had to do with Yao not being as involved. However, as soon as the 4th quarter started, the guards gave him the ball, he drew the double team, and we made some easy, wide open 3's. That little stretch gave us some separation, and helped us get the win. After that, he was in foul trouble, and did not need to return. It was disappointing that Yao was not involved in the 3rd, and some really ugly basketball resulted. I'm glad though that they fixed the problem in the 4th and pulled away.
